The Power of Positive Thinking

Positive thinking has been a hot topic in recent years, with many studies showing the immense benefits it can bring to our lives. From improved physical health to increased happiness and success, the power of positive thinking should not be underestimated.

At its core, positive thinking is about focusing on the good in every situation, no matter how small. It means choosing to see the glass as half-full instead of half-empty, and looking for the silver lining even in the toughest of times. By shifting our focus from the negative to the positive, we can change our thoughts, feelings, and behavior, and improve our overall outlook on life.

One of the most well-known benefits of positive thinking is its ability to boost our mental health. Research has shown that positive thinking can help reduce stress and anxiety, improve mood, and boost self-esteem. By seeing the best in ourselves and others, and focusing on the good in every situation, we can reduce the negative impact of stress on our mental health and live a happier, healthier life.

Positive thinking also has a profound impact on our physical health. Studies have shown that people who practice positive thinking are less likely to get sick, have stronger immune systems, and recover faster from illness or injury. Positive thinking has also been linked to lower blood pressure, reduced risk of heart disease, and improved overall physical well-being.

Another key benefit of positive thinking is its ability to increase success and achievement in life. Positive thinkers tend to be more optimistic, confident, and proactive, which helps them to overcome obstacles and reach their goals. They are also more resilient, and better able to bounce back from setbacks and failures, which is essential for success in any field.

So, how can we start practicing positive thinking? The good news is that it's easier than you might think! Here are some tips to help you get started:

  • Practice gratitude: Take time each day to reflect on the things you are thankful for. This can be as simple as writing a daily gratitude journal, or simply taking a few minutes each day to reflect on the good in your life.

  • Surround yourself with positive people: Seek out positive, supportive friends and colleagues who will encourage and motivate you.

  • Focus on the present moment: Instead of dwelling on the past or worrying about the future, try to focus on the present moment and all the good that it holds.

  • Be kind to yourself: Treat yourself with the same kindness and compassion that you would offer to a good friend. Avoid negative self-talk, and instead focus on the positive traits and strengths that make you unique.
